Reading the Jenkins Pipeline Shared Libraries page <https://jenkins.io/doc/book/pipeline/shared-libraries/>, it seems that the library must be at the root of the git repo. Working in a complex / constrained environment, I need to store my library in a continuousIntegration directory which is not at the root level. I don' understand in the configuration page how I can achieve that, as far as it seems that it does not seem to offer the possibility to enter a directory path.
If I am wrong, any explanation would be appreciated. If I am right any suggestion would be welcomed.
